A person suspected of possession of stolen documents is arrested in a car. The police also arrest Passenger, against whom there was no suspicion. A search of Passenger discloses stolen documents under his shirt. The search is legal
Indicate whether the statement is true or false
FALSE U.S. v. Di Re (1948 )
